Udaipur Internet Shutdown: To maintain law and order situation in Udaipur, the ban on internet service has been extended. After the recommendation of the collector, it was decided to keep the internet service closed from 10 pm tonight. There was a danger of breach of peace due to anti-social elements spreading rumors on social media. Therefore, the administration decided to extend the ban on internet service for the next 24 hours.
From 10 pm tonight till tomorrow, people will not get internet facility in Udaipur city, Bedla, Badgaon, Balicha, Debari, Eklingpura, Kanpur, Dhikali and Bhuwana for 24 hours. Let us tell you that communal violence broke out after the stabbing incident on Friday. Rioters burnt cars. Shopping malls were vandalized. People of Hindu organizations came out on the streets and closed the shops. Police dispersed the crowd gathered outside the government hospital.
Will internet service not be available in Udaipur even on Rakshabandhan?
In view of the arson and violence, the administration had to impose Section 144. The incident of stabbing between two students has shaken the city. Internet service will remain closed till 10 pm today, Sunday. Yesterday, on Saturday, the divisional commissioner had issued orders to ban internet service for 24 hours. Now the internet ban has been extended for another 24 hours. This means that internet service will not be available till 10 pm on Rakshabandhan day i.e. Monday. However, lease line will be exempted from internet shutdown. In the letter issued by the divisional commissioner, public cooperation has been sought. It has been said in the letter that action will be taken as per rules in case of violation of the order. He appealed to the people to maintain communal harmony.
